MOTOR TRIKE MECHANICAL REVERSE WITH ELECTRONIC CUT-OFF SWITCH

Fitment:  85-99 FLT/FLHT, 99-06 Twin Cam with 5 Speed OEM transmission with HYDRAULIC CLUTCH

Consrtucted from lightweight aluminum, chromed and zinc-plated. Equipped with an electronic cut-off switch to protect transmission from operator error. No exhaust modification needed when used with OEM exhaust. Does not affect forward gear operation. Clutch-operated, eliminating any strain on the electrical system. Plug and play harness, all installation tools and instructions included.

Made in the U.S.A.

Ford reveals S-Max concept ahead of 2013 Frankfurt motor show

Thu, 29 Aug 2013

Here's another one that'll probably go straight into the “not bound for United States shores” file: the Ford S-Max concept, which will make its grand debut at the 2013 Frankfurt motor show. Ford says the S-Max previews a “future sport activity vehicle,” which may, in fact, be contemporary PR-speak for “mini-minivan.” Look beyond the carbon-fiber interior detailing (and add some door handles) and you'll see a vehicle that looks more or less production-ready. The S-Max concept isn't too wildly sculpted, sharing styling cues with current Fords (including the Fiesta, Escape/Kuga, C-Max and Fusion/Mondeo) -- from the creases on the hood to the high, hexagonal grille to the stainless steel trim surrounding the greenhouse.

MINI Soho: MINI’s next ‘London’ Limited Edition

Mon, 01 Aug 2011

MINI Soho, photographed in…Soho In case you’d forgotten, MINI decided earlier this year that all their Limited Edition would be named after London Boroughs, districts and landmarks. Hence the new Limited Edition MINI arrival gets the MINI Soho moniker. And actually – although MINI has in fact used the Soho moniker before (on the MINI Soho Clubman last year) - it’s a perfectly good name for the MINI, a car that still evokes the swinging sixties and all things London.

Tesla touts top sales at Detroit auto show

Tue, 14 Jan 2014

Tesla credits the "exceptional cold weather performance" of its Model S for 20 percent-higher-than-expected Q4 sales of 6,900 units, bringing total Model S sales worldwide to 25,000 so far. In fact, Tesla says its sedan does so well in the snow that the rear wheels are the only ones that need any torque. "This car performs outstandingly in winter conditions," said Tesla vp of vehicle engineering Chris Porritt in a video released the day of the Detroit Auto Show.
